Here is feedback which I regard as constructive and objective (and useful for OW if they wanted to improve):

The main problem from my experience is that the service simply doesn't work for a lot of the time and the situation has been getting worse. I get timeout error messages on Web browsing, emails, dropbox any time from early morning to midnight. When I change to an alternate provider, I get better service instantly. It is not practical to rely on Openweb to connect for any work or home use.

This is not related to usage history as sometimes I have logged in after several days of inactivity and experienced the problem immediately.

I have logged queries but normally only get a response after the intermittent congestion issues have passed (in which case it is too late).

I have sent traceroutes but have never had a direct response addressing the issues identified on the tracert. They show, for example, that the congestion is not on the telkom equipment.
